Responsibilities:

As an Imaging Customer Service Engineer III, you will be responsible for:

  • Troubleshooting high-end medical imaging equipment (75%)

+ Establish and adhere to preventative maintenance schedules + Maintain customer service logs and internal service records + Solve issues with medical imaging applications, electrical components, computer hardware, and software, mechanical and hydraulic systems + Follow Health and Human Services, Environment Health and Safety, and/or all other applicable regulatory requirements + Perform service, calibrations, and quality assurance checks for an entire imaging system as per the ISO13485 standards

  • Delivering technical support on high-end medical imaging equipment online and/or via telephone (10%)

+ Communicate daily with customers to ensure resolution and proper follow-up + Maintain system performance by performing system monitoring and evaluation, and performance tuning; troubleshooting system hardware, software, networks, and operating and system management systems; designing and running system load/stress testing; escalating application problems to Original Equipment Manufacturer (OEM)

  • Interacting regularly with radiologists, technicians, physicians, and other medical professionals to keep abreast of new and existing imaging solutions, issues, and trends (5%)
  • Providing continuous up-time support for applications software issues associated with the X-ray and Vascular modalities (10%)

+ Utilize Digital Imaging and Communications in Medicine (DICOM) for viewing, filming, archiving, networking, and database administration + Prepare users by designing and conducting training programs, providing software support and reference + Supply online and telephone support for Windows and Linux
